The Digital Landscape: What Can Be Done Online?
While practical driving tests and preliminary medical exams still need physical attendance, administrative tasks can now be started or completely processed online.
Secret Online Services Available:
- Checking Penalty Points: Drivers can view their existing traffic violation points quickly.
- Application Tracking: Monitor the production status of a freshly bought physical driving license card.
- Accessing Digital Credentials: Use the mObywatel app to show a legally recognized digital variation of the license.
- Exchanging Foreign Licenses (Select Steps): Initial submissions and appointment bookings can be handled digitally.
- Upgrading Personal Data: Notifying authorities of a modification of address (though name changes frequently require in-person verification).
Step-by-Step: How to Check Your Driving License Status and Points Online
Among the most popular online features for Polish chauffeurs is the capability to monitor their driving record. This is especially beneficial for expert chauffeurs or anyone desiring to ensure their license remains in great standing.
Requirements to Access Services Online:
To utilize Polish e-government services, a private must have among the following digital identifiers:
- Profil Zaufany (Trusted Profile): A free digital signature linked to a Polish bank account or developed by means of video chat.
- e-Dowód: An electronic nationwide identity card geared up with a chip and a PIN.
- EU Login: Accessible for certain EU citizens, though a Polish Profil Zaufany is typically needed for full access to local driving computer system registries.
Examining Penalty Points through Gov.pl:
- Navigate to the official Polish federal government portal (gov.pl).
- Look for the service titled "Sprawdź swoje punkty karne" (Check your penalty points).
- Visit using your Profil Zaufany or e-Dowód.
- The system will instantly generate a safe and secure PDF report detailing all current penalty points, the dates of offenses, and the releasing authorities.
Exchanging a Foreign License for a Polish One Online
For foreign nationals moving to Poland, holding a valid driving license from an EU/EEA nation or a country that is a signatory to the Geneva/Vienna Conventions is essential. While the last document should be gathered personally, the preparation can be streamlined.

Keep in mind: Even when initiating requests online, candidates must eventually check out the regional District Office (Starostwo Powiatowe) or City Hall (UrzÄ…d Miasta) to send physical photographs, surrender old licenses (if suitable), and gather the new card.
The mObywatel App: Your License on Your Phone
Poland has actually incorporated physical identity cards into the digital space through the mObywatel mobile application. Once a physical Polish driving license has actually been provided and registered in the central database (CEPIK), the digital version appears automatically.
Advantages of the mObywatel Driving License:
- Legal Validity: Under Polish law, the digital driving license inside the mObywatel app is legally equivalent to the physical plastic card during roadside police checks within Poland.
- Instantaneous Updates: If points are deducted or a limitation is lifted, the app updates instantly upon syncing with the central database.
- Ease of access: No requirement to bring a physical wallet; recognition and driving qualifications are constantly available via smart device.
Best Practices for Managing Your License Online
To make sure a seamless digital experience when handling Polish driving authorities, consider the following tips:
- Keep Your Profil Zaufany Active: Ensure your banking details or contact number linked to your Profil Zaufany depend on date to avoid login lockouts.
- Display Production Status: Do not check out the workplace blindly to get a brand-new license. Utilize the online tracker ("Sprawdź czy Twój dokument jest gotowy") to validate the card has actually gotten to the municipality.
- Verify Medical Certificates: If your license requires routine medical renewals, ensure your occupational doctor uploads the certificate to the digital registry so it shows online instantly.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I get a completely brand-new driving license (novice motorists) completely online?
No. Newbie drivers should obtain a PKK (Profil Kandydata na KierowcÄ™ - Driver Candidate Profile) which needs sending a medical certificate and a picture in individual or via driving school coordination. Nevertheless, the subsequent status of your tests and license production can be tracked online.
2. Can I drive utilizing simply the mObywatel app if I am pulled over by the cops?
Yes. Within the borders of Poland, traffic police accept the digital driving license displayed in the main mObywatel application. Nevertheless, if you are driving abroad, you must bring the physical plastic card.
3. The length of time does it take for a driving license to be prepared after using?
Normally, the physical card is produced within 2 to 3 weeks after the application is processed and the fee is paid. You can track this development online on the gov.pl portal using your individual details.
4. What should I do if my online penalty point balance is incorrect?
If you see an inconsistency in your charge points windows registry, you ought to get in touch with the traffic department (Wydział Ruchu Drogowego) of the police headquarters that released the fine to have actually the mistake remedied in the main CEPIK database.
5. Is there a cost for inspecting charge points online?
No. Inspecting your own penalty points and monitoring your driving license status through government websites is entirely complimentary of charge.
